Miner charged for illegal possession of ammunition

A 25-year-old miner was, on Thursday, February 13, 2020, remanded to prison by Magistrate Rushell Liverpool at the Sparendaam Magistrate’s Court for ammunition possession.

Devon Price called ‘Bambalu’, of Ogle Street Triumph, East Coast Demerara, pleaded not guilty to the charge and was remanded to prison until February 25, 2020
It is alleged that Price, on February 10, 2020, at Sparendaam Public Road, had (1) live .32 ammunition, in his possession when he was not the holder of a firearm licence.

According to reports, on the day in question, police along the Sparendaam Public Road saw Price acting in a suspicious manner. Price was contacted, searched and the ammunition was found in his possession. He was arrested and later charged.
